Coding allows us to express ourselves to computers in the same way that we use language to communicate and instruments to produce music. It is a tool that tests our capacity for inventiveness. We must start teaching our kids to code at a young age since it is an essential component of literacy in the twenty-first century. According to studies, most employment shortly will require knowledge of computer engineering.
We know how society and nature function, but we don't know the fundamentals of computers or how to enable them to accomplish creative things. Since every parent wants the best for their children, it is not only unjust but also unacceptable to not teach them to code. By 2030, sophisticated coding skills will be necessary for 40% of high-paying positions. Were you aware of data scientists and cloud architects twenty years ago? Even now, there are no jobs that will exist in the next 20 years. The moment has come to learn and become proficient in coding. Not sure where to start? Do not be concerned! We are available to help you.
Five Strategies to Become an Expert Coder –
1. Enroll in a Course Online
Technology has showered us with the opportunity to learn coding from basic to advanced levels from the comfort of our homes. Also, a live teacher working with you in online classes can be a lot more beneficial. 98thPercentile brings you a wide variety of coding programs from Coding Foundation, Java Script, Python, Game Designing, Business Intelligence, Machine Learning and AI, to mention a few. Not only do our coding program features live, online, and small-group classes but video recordings and catch-up classes to ensure that our students get the best from us. Each student has the opportunity to excel in learning with our experienced and practical teachers.
2. Clarify the Fundamentals
It is essential to know and understand your purpose. You might be motivated by your friends, teachers, or what you see and hear on the internet, but what is important is to ask yourself your primary purpose of coding. Where do you see yourself once you learn how to code. Asking yourself why you should code can help you understand which programming language you should take up. As human beings are driven by their wants and needs, visioning your complete project and utilizing it just as you imagine even before you start can help you get your basics clear. So you can imagine you wanted to build a mobile app for your cousins who would like to lose weight. This will give you an idea of which programming language to start with and help you build the skills you need.
3. Select a Language
Have a solid goal when you set sail for coding. It is totally normal to be confused at the start but that is when you have the choice. So, decide your language based on your purpose. You can always start with foundational coding - Block Based or upgrade your skills with both low-level coding language as well as high-level coding language. At 98thPercentile, you will learn Advanced Blocked-based programming, working of websites, Game designing, Python, Animation, Advanced level of web development, Written Programming of JavaScript, and much more. It is your call whether to pursue it for just the basics, fun, or upskilling. If you want to go into game programming, C++ will serve you well as it is the most widely used language for game development. Python could be the best for machine learning for its simple syntax and readability. Its varied libraries from artificial intelligence to deep learning – sci-kit image, OpenCV, tensor flow, Pytorch, kersas and the list goes on creates endless possibilities for an engineer to work with. For web and app development, you might want to consider JavaScript because of its rich features and object-based scripting language.
4. Complete Real-time Coding Tasks
You can choose any program to start a project. Let it be of your utmost interest and choice. But remember ‘creativity is the mother of innovation’. So, don’t be scared to start a challenging project because the information will flood around you once you dive deep into it. However, do not pick a tedious project that will bore you on the way. The 9thPercentile coding program never bored its learners all through the journey as digital events pave an endless opportunity for its learners to grow and showcase their skills. It is always better to substantiate even the simplest concepts than to keep all the concepts dancing in your head. Let the concept work it out on your screen. You can start with a simple project like creating an online game for your friends, designing a small JavaScript game, Web Scraping using Python, or even building your own Online Store.
5. Gain practical experience
To do is better than to know when it comes to tech skills. This can be really encouraging and motivating. Our learners from grades 1 to 8 are taught to get hands-on experience both in class and in project assignments. It is the best way to stay motivated while you are coding. No matter where your coding skills stand, you’ll encounter issues in your learning process: the more mistakes you make, the more you’ll learn. But to avoid the repetition of mistakes, this is where mentors can help. Teachers in 98thPercentile are ready to help you with your doubts that are not covered in recorded tutorials. In 98thPercentile, we get help not only from teachers but we learn and share our tech skills in the digital community- our coding boot camp and show and tell events for the students’ community is an unavoidable platform for an enthusiastic coder. We believe in differentiated learning and have a small number of students in a batch. The flexibility of time is an add-on for a hassle schedule.
6. Code Your Alexa in 60 minutes
Have you ever wondered ‘How does Alexa work?’, ‘What is a chatbot?’, or ‘How to create a chatbot?’ Talking about getting hands-on experience, you don’t want to miss out on 98thPercentile’s free masterclass on “Code Your Own Alexa in 60 minutes”. In this day and age, a majority of us have chatbots that dominate the preponderance of our life. That being said, wouldn’t it be wonderful to teach our young ones to code their very own “ALEXA”?
To learn to code, book a free trial of online coding classes with us.
FAQs
Q.1. Which age group is appropriate for the coding courses offered by 98thPercentile?
Ans- Students in grades 1 to 8 can participate in coding classes offered by 98thPercentile, which guarantees early exposure to technology and coding.
Q.2. What coding languages are taught in the program?
Ans- Students gain a solid foundation in a variety of coding abilities by learning languages including Python, JavaScript, and block-based programming.
Q.3. What are the advantages of teaching coding from a young age?
Ans- Early coding exposure fosters creativity, logical thinking, and problem-solving abilities in students, preparing them for future technological developments and employment prospects.
Q.4. What kind of assistance are accessible to parents and students?
Ans- 98thPercentile provides monthly show-and-tell modules, catch-up workshops, and one-on-one parent counseling to ensure ongoing support and progress tracking for children.
Q.5. What is the format of the classes?
Ans- Small-group, live, online classes emphasize interactive learning and individualized training based on the needs of each individual student.